What is hex #220009 Color?

Root Beer (Hex code: 220009) Thumbnail

The color name of hex code #220009 is Root Beer. The RGB values are (34, 0, 9) which means it is composed of 79% red, 0% green and 21% blue. The CMYK color codes, used in printers, are C:0 M:100 Y:74 K:87. In the HSV/HSB scale, #220009 has a hue of 344°, 100% saturation and a brightness value of 13%.

Complementary Palette

The complement of #220009 is #002219 which is called Dark Green. Complementary colors are those found at the opposite ends of the color wheel. Thus, as per the RGB system, the best contrast to #220009 color is offered by #002219. The complementary color palette is easiest to use and work with. Studies have shown that contrasting color palette is the best way to grab a viewer's attention.

Split-Complementary Palette

As per the RGB color wheel, the split-complementary colors of #220009 are #002208 (Rich Black (FOGRA29)) and #001A22 (Rich Black (FOGRA29)). A split-complementary color palette consists of the main color along with those on either side (30°) of the complementary color. Based on our research, usage of split-complementary palettes is on the rise online, especially in graphics and web sites designs. It may be because it is not as contrasting as the complementary color palette and, hence, results in a combination which is pleasant to the eyes.
